Minister of Finance and the Public Service Fayval Williams has made an appeal to students not to shy away from taking on debt to finance their education. Williams, who pointed out that Studentsโ€™ Loan Bureau (SLB) interest rates are in the single digits, underscored the importance of higher education as a pathway to national development. jamaicaobserver.com/2026/04/02/funโ€ฆ

The Jamaica Union of Tertiary Students (JUTS) has clapped back at a statement made by Minister of Finance and the Public Service Fayval Williams on loans prioritisation, insisting that students who assume financial obligations for their education must be positioned to maximise the return on that investment through meaningful employment opportunities, career progression, and long-term financial stability. jamaicaobserver.com/2026/04/06/neeโ€ฆ
